Output d3bd95b3d6b1780741b497d1dbe59b059599797a1d9618d1b220f498144095cd:2

value
36894738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99b76b33b29440855aebb87b926a6b541198ef58 OP_EQUAL
address
MMuwLwQr679gofpPwgtV6MPuuCC8rT12eG
transaction
d3bd95b3d6b1780741b497d1dbe59b059599797a1d9618d1b220f498144095cd
spent
true